+This is the C indenter, it originally came from the University of Illinois
+via some distribution tape for PDP-11 Unix.  It has subsequently been
+hacked upon by James Gosling @ CMU.  It isn't very pretty, and really needs
+to be completely redone, but it is probably the nicest C pretty printer
+around.
+
+Further additions to provide "Kernel Normal Form" were contributed
+by the folks at Sun Microsystems.
+
+++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++
+> From mnetor!yunexus!oz@uunet.UU.NET Wed Mar  9 15:30:55 1988
+> Date: Tue, 8 Mar 88 18:36:25 EST
+> From: yunexus!oz@uunet.UU.NET (Ozan Yigit)
+> To: bostic@okeeffe.berkeley.edu
+> Cc: ccvaxa!willcox@uunet.UU.NET, jag@sun.com, rsalz@uunet.UU.NET
+> In-Reply-To: Keith Bostic's message of Tue, 16 Feb 88 16:09:06 PST 
+> Subject: Re: Indent...
+
+Thank you for your response about indent. I was wrong in my original
+observation (or mis-observation :-). UCB did keep the Illinois
+copyright intact.
+
+The issue still is whether we can distribute indent, and if we can, which
+version. David Willcox (the author) states that:
+
+| Several people have asked me on what basis I claim that indent is in
+| the public domain.  I knew I would be sorry I made that posting.
+| 
+| Some history.  Way back in 1976, the project I worked on at the
+| University of Illinois Center for Advanced Computation had a huge
+| battle about how to format C code.  After about a week of fighting, I
+| got disgusted and wrote a program, which I called indent, to reformat C
+| code.  It had a bunch of different options that would let you format
+| the output the way you liked.  In particular, all of the different
+| formats being championed were supported.
+| 
+| It was my first big C program.  It was ugly.  It wasn't designed, it
+| just sort of grew.  But it pretty much worked, and it stopped most of
+| the fighting.
+| 
+| As a matter of form, I included a University of Illinois Copyright
+| notice.  However, my understanding was that, since the work was done
+| on an ARPA contract, it was in the public domain.
+| 
+| Time passed.  Some years later, indent showed up on one of the early
+| emacs distributions.
+| 
+| Later still, someone from UC Berkeley called the UofI and asked if
+| indent was in the public domain.  They wanted to include it in their
+| UNIX distributions, along with the emacs stuff.  I was no longer at the
+| UofI, but Rob Kolstad, who was, asked me about it.  I told him I didn't
+| care if they used it, and since then it has been on the BSD distributions.
+| 
+| Somewhere along the way, several other unnamed people have had their
+| hands in it.  It was converted to understand version 7 C.  (The
+| original was version 6.)  It was converted from its original filter
+| interface to its current "blow away the user's file" interface.
+| The $HOME/.indent.pro file parsing was added.  Some more formatting
+| options were added.
+| 
+| The source I have right now has two copyright notices.  One is the
+| original from the UofI.  One is from Berkeley.
+| 
+| I am not a lawyer, and I certainly do not understand copyright law.  As
+| far as I am concerned, the bulk of this program, everything covered by
+| the UofI copyright, is in the public domain, and worth every penny.
+| Berkeley's copyright probably should only cover their changes, and I
+| don't know their feelings about sending it out.  
+
+In any case, there appears to be none at UofI to clarify/and change
+that copyright, but I am confident (based on the statements of its
+author) that the code, as it stands with its copyright, is
+distributable, and will not cause any legal problems.

+pg_bsd_indent
+
+This is a lightly modified version of the "indent" program maintained
+by the FreeBSD project.  The modifications are mostly to make it portable
+to non-BSD-ish platforms, though we do have one formatting switch we
+couldn't convince upstream to take.
+
+To build it, you will need a Postgres installation, version 9.5 or newer.
+(Once built, the program doesn't depend on that installation.)
+
+To build, just say "make"; or if pg_config from your Postgres installation
+isn't in your PATH, say
+       make PG_CONFIG=path/to/pg_config
+Optionally, run "make test" for some simple sanity checks.
+
+To install, copy pg_bsd_indent to somewhere in your usual PATH.
+(If you say "make install", it will try to put it in your Postgres
+installation directory, which is most likely not what you want for
+long-term use.)
+
+TODO: add build support and instructions for Windows
+
+
+If you happen to be hacking upon the indent source code, the closest
+approximation to the existing indentation style seems to be
+
+       ./pg_bsd_indent -i4 -l79 -di12 -nfc1 -nlp -sac somefile.c
+
+although this has by no means been rigorously adhered to.
+(What was that saw about the shoemaker's children?)

+/*
+ * Here we have the token scanner for indent.  It scans off one token and puts
+ * it in the global variable "token".  It returns a code, indicating the type
+ * of token scanned.
+ */

+/*
+ * Decide whether "foo(..." is a function definition or declaration.
+ *
+ * At call, we are looking at the '('.  Look ahead to find the first
+ * '{', ';' or ',' that is not within parentheses or comments; then
+ * it's a definition if we found '{', otherwise a declaration.
+ * Note that this rule is fooled by K&R-style parameter declarations,
+ * but telling the difference between those and function attributes
+ * seems like more trouble than it's worth.  This code could also be
+ * fooled by mismatched parens or apparent comment starts within string
+ * literals, but that seems unlikely in the context it's used in.
+ */
+static int
+is_func_definition(char *tp)
+{
+    int                paren_depth = 0;
+    int                in_comment = false;
+    int                in_slash_comment = false;
+    int                lastc = 0;
+
+    /* We may need to look past the end of the current buffer. */
+    lookahead_reset();
+    for (;;) {
+       int         c;
+
+       /* Fetch next character. */
+       if (tp < buf_end)
+           c = *tp++;
+       else {
+           c = lookahead();
+           if (c == EOF)
+               break;
+       }
+       /* Handle comments. */
+       if (in_comment) {
+           if (lastc == '*' && c == '/')
+               in_comment = false;
+       } else if (lastc == '/' && c == '*' && !in_slash_comment)
+           in_comment = true;
+       else if (in_slash_comment) {
+           if (c == '\n')
+               in_slash_comment = false;
+       } else if (lastc == '/' && c == '/')
+           in_slash_comment = true;
+       /* Count nested parens properly. */
+       else if (c == '(')
+           paren_depth++;
+       else if (c == ')') {
+           paren_depth--;
+           /*
+            * If we find unbalanced parens, we must have started inside a
+            * declaration.
+            */
+           if (paren_depth < 0)
+               return false;
+       } else if (paren_depth == 0) {
+           /* We are outside any parentheses or comments. */
+           if (c == '{')
+               return true;
+           else if (c == ';' || c == ',')
+               return false;
+       }
+       lastc = c;
+    }
+    /* Hit EOF --- for lack of anything better, assume "not a definition". */
+    return false;
+}

+/*
+ * NAME: reduce
+ *
+ * FUNCTION: Implements the reduce part of the parsing algorithm
+ *
+ * ALGORITHM: The following reductions are done.  Reductions are repeated
+ *     until no more are possible.
+ *
+ * Old TOS             New TOS
+ * <stmt> <stmt>       <stmtl>
+ * <stmtl> <stmt>      <stmtl>
+ * do <stmt>           "dostmt"
+ * if <stmt>           "ifstmt"
+ * switch <stmt>       <stmt>
+ * decl <stmt>         <stmt>
+ * "ifelse" <stmt>     <stmt>
+ * for <stmt>          <stmt>
+ * while <stmt>                <stmt>
+ * "dostmt" while      <stmt>
+ *
+ * On each reduction, ps.i_l_follow (the indentation for the following line)
+ * is set to the indentation level associated with the old TOS.
+ *
+ * PARAMETERS: None
+ *
+ * RETURNS: Nothing
+ *
+ * GLOBALS: ps.cstk ps.i_l_follow = ps.il ps.p_stack = ps.tos =
+ *
+ * CALLS: None
+ *
+ * CALLED BY: parse
+ *
+ * HISTORY: initial coding     November 1976   D A Willcox of CAC
+ *
+ */
+/*----------------------------------------------*\
+|   REDUCTION PHASE                                |
+\*----------------------------------------------*/
+static void
+reduce(void)
+{
+    int i;
+
+    for (;;) {                 /* keep looping until there is nothing left to
+                                * reduce */
+
+       switch (ps.p_stack[ps.tos]) {
+
+       case stmt:
+           switch (ps.p_stack[ps.tos - 1]) {
+
+           case stmt:
+           case stmtl:
+               /* stmtl stmt or stmt stmt */
+               ps.p_stack[--ps.tos] = stmtl;
+               break;
+
+           case dolit: /* <do> <stmt> */
+               ps.p_stack[--ps.tos] = dohead;
+               ps.i_l_follow = ps.il[ps.tos];
+               break;
+
+           case ifstmt:
+               /* <if> <stmt> */
+               ps.p_stack[--ps.tos] = ifhead;
+               for (i = ps.tos - 1;
+                       (
+                        ps.p_stack[i] != stmt
+                        &&
+                        ps.p_stack[i] != stmtl
+                        &&
+                        ps.p_stack[i] != lbrace
+                        );
+                       --i);
+               ps.i_l_follow = ps.il[i];
+               /*
+                * for the time being, we will assume that there is no else on
+                * this if, and set the indentation level accordingly. If an
+                * else is scanned, it will be fixed up later
+                */
+               break;
+
+           case swstmt:
+               /* <switch> <stmt> */
+               case_ind = ps.cstk[ps.tos - 1];
+               /* FALLTHROUGH */
+           case decl:          /* finish of a declaration */
+           case elsehead:
+               /* <<if> <stmt> else> <stmt> */
+           case forstmt:
+               /* <for> <stmt> */
+           case whilestmt:
+               /* <while> <stmt> */
+               ps.p_stack[--ps.tos] = stmt;
+               ps.i_l_follow = ps.il[ps.tos];
+               break;
+
+           default:            /* <anything else> <stmt> */
+               return;
+
+           }                   /* end of section for <stmt> on top of stack */
+           break;
+
+       case whilestmt: /* while (...) on top */
+           if (ps.p_stack[ps.tos - 1] == dohead) {
+               /* it is termination of a do while */
+               ps.tos -= 2;
+               break;
+           }
+           else
+               return;
+
+       default:                /* anything else on top */
+           return;
+
+       }
+    }
+}
